Paraiso Filipino Native Foods is a brand that specializes in traditional Filipino cuisine. With a focus on authenticity, their dishes showcase the flavors and textures of native Filipino ingredients. Located in various areas according to Google Maps, Paraiso Filipino Native Foods revels in catering to food enthusiasts who crave dishes that they grew up with. The restaurant's menu includes mouth-watering options like adobo, sinigang, lumpia, and sisig, all prepared using fresh and locally sourced ingredients. In addition to its restaurant offerings, Paraiso Filipino Native Foods offers takeout and catering services. This place is LIKE THAT ok. Half restaurant half grocery store. I grew up with Filipino neighbors and played with their sons so I ate a lot of Filipino food. A lot. This place makes me feel like a kid again. The beef and chicken lumpia are my favs. Sometimes I just go to get that. Actually majority of the time I go just to get an order of each and they usually don’t make it home. The chicken adobo is different than what I’m use to but it’s still delicious and i get it quite often. The beef kare kare is my favorite dish that’s not lumpia. They give samples so ask for samples to help you decide what you want! The place is always busy. A lot of Military show up around lunch time. Be prepared to wait in line. There are usually no tables when you walk in but by the time you make it through the line a table will open up. Place is clean and everyone so far has been very friendly. The grocery part next door has a lot of things you can’t get at a regular grocery store. Again this place takes me back to my childhood! If you aren’t busy and want a good meal I say give this place a go!
